*,html{padding:0px; margin:0;}
body{ background: #006946; font-size:12px;color:#626262; margin:0 auto; padding:0; font-family: 'Microsoft YaHei', Arial, Helvetica, sans-serif; }
ul,li{list-style:none;padding:0px; margin:0px;}
img{ margin:0; padding:0; border:0;}
a{ text-decoration:none;color:#626262; outline:none;}
a:active {star:expression(this.onFocus=this.blur());} 
a:hover{color:#d40000}
.img-responsive{ display: block;    max-width: 100%;    height: auto;}
.none{ display: none;}
.text-center{ text-align: center;}
.text-left{ text-align:left;}
.text-right{ text-align:right;}
.center-block {
    display: block;
    margin-right: auto;
    margin-left: auto;
}

.clearfix:before, .clearfix:after {   
    content:"";   
    display:table;   
}   
.clearfix:after{   
    clear:both;   
    overflow:hidden;   
}   
.clearfix{   
    *zoom:1;   
}  


.bk,
.bk3,
.bk6,
.bk8,
.bk10,
.bk15,
.bk20,
.bk30 {
	clear: both;
	font-size: 1px;
	height: 0;
	line-height: 1px
}

.bk3 {
	height: 3px;
}

.bk6 {
	height: 6px
}

.bk8 {
	height: 8px
}

.bk10 {
	height: 10px
}

.bk15 {
	height: 15px
}

.bk20 {
	height: 20px
}

.bk30 {
	height: 30px
}

.panel {
	padding: 0;
	margin: 0;
	border: none;
}

#wrap{ width: 1032px;margin: 0 auto; background: #FFF;}
.container{ width: 1002px; margin: 0 auto;}

.header{ position: relative;background: url('../images/hd_bg.jpg') no-repeat;height: 133px;}
.header .top_section{ width: 100%; height: 97px;}
.header .top_section .logo{ float: left; width: 600px;}
.header .top_section .logo img{  max-width: 500px; max-height: 97px;}
.header .top_section .r_area{ float:right; margin-top: 32px; margin-right: 13px; width:267px;background: url('../images/select_lang_bg.jpg') no-repeat 0px 0px; height: 30px;}
.header .top_section .r_area .langlist{ width: 99%;height: 28px; margin-top: 5px;}
.header .top_section .r_area .langlist li{ float: left; width: 100px;height: 28px; margin-left: 15px; margin-right: 10px;}
.header .top_section .r_area .langlist li a{ color: #FFF; height: 25px; line-height:23px;}
.header .top_section .r_area .langlist li a span{ display: block;}
.header .top_section .r_area .langlist li .en{background: url('../images/en.jpg') no-repeat 0px 0px;height: 28px;line-height:23px;text-indent: 40px;}
.header .top_section .r_area .langlist li .cn{background: url('../images/cn.jpg') no-repeat 0px 0px;height: 28px;line-height:23px;text-indent: 40px;}



.nav_mod{ float: left; width: 100%; height:37px;  line-height: 37px;}
.nav_mod { width: 1002px; margin: 0 auto;}
.nav_mod  .nav_list{ float: left; width: 750px;}
.nav_mod  .nav_list ul li{ float: left; position:relative;  width: 120px; text-align: center; color: #FFF; background: url('../images/menu.jpg') no-repeat 0px 0px;}
.nav_mod  .nav_list ul li a{ color: #FFF; font-size: 16px;}
.nav_mod  .nav_list ul li:hover{background: url('../images/menunow.jpg') no-repeat 0px 0px;}

.nav_mod  .nav_list ul  li .cate_child { position: absolute; display: none; top: 35px; left: 0; padding: 0px; width: auto; height: auto; background:#060; z-index: 300; }
.nav_mod  .nav_list ul  li .cate_child li {background:none; display: block;  width: 280px;line-height: 35px; height: 35px; text-align:center; white-space: nowrap; }
.nav_mod  .nav_list ul  li .cate_child li a { font-size:12px; display: block; width: 280px; color:#FFF  }
.nav_mod  .nav_list ul  .cate_child li:hover{background:#090}





.nav_mod .search_mod{ float: right; width: 220px; }
.nav_mod .search_mod form{}
.nav_mod .search_mod { padding: 0px; margin:5px 0px 0px 0px; height: 26px; background: url(../images/searchl.jpg) 0 0 no-repeat; }
.nav_mod .search_mod .search_ipn{ float: left; margin-top: 3px; margin-left: 5px; text-align: left; background: #FFF; border:0; width: 160px; color: #c3c3c3;}

.bar_mod{ float: left;}
.hd_bottom{ width: 100%; height: 24px; background: url('../images/hd_botbg.jpg');}


/*分页样式*/
.Pro_page,.page20px{padding:10px;height:30px;width:100%;margin-right:20px; clear:both;}
.pages { color: #999; font-family:Verdana; height:30px}
.pages a, .pages .current { text-decoration:none; padding: 3px 8px; border: 1px solid #ddd;background: #fff;margin:0 3px; line-height:25px; font-size:12px; color:#000;}
.pages a:hover { background-color:#060; color:#fff;border:1px solid #060; text-decoration:none;}
.pages .current { font-weight: bold; color: #fff; background:#060; border:1px solid #060;}
.goto_txt{ width:30px;margin:0px 5px;}
.pages .allRecordset{ margin-right:10px}
.pages .allpage{ margin-right:30px}
.pages b{ color:#333; padding:0 2px; font-size:14px}


.footer{ float: left; width: 100%;background:#FFF url('../images/f_bg.jpg') repeat-x; height: 110px;  }
.footer .link{ margin-top: 20px;  text-align: center;}
.footer .link a{ margin-right: 10px;}
.footer .copyright{width: 100%; height: 35px; line-height: 35px;text-align: center; color: #666;}
.footer .copyright p{ font-size: 14px;}

#link_mod  .link_list{ width:880px; margin-top: 5px;}
#link_mod  .link_list li{ float: left; width: 100px; margin-right: 10px;}


